Duplexes are one of Edmonton’s most common infill housing types — two attached homes, side by side or front to back, each on its own title rather than run through a condo corporation. That distinction matters: no monthly condo fee, but also no shared maintenance budget, so what you see in a listing’s condition is generally what you’re taking on.
Most duplex construction in Edmonton happens as infill in established, central neighbourhoods where the lot sizes and zoning support it, which is part of why they’re popular with both investors and multi-generational households — a self-contained second unit, in a neighbourhood that’s already built out with mature trees, schools, and transit rather than still under construction. Layouts and finishes vary a lot more here than in a builder-standard townhouse complex, so it’s worth reading each listing closely rather than assuming they’re interchangeable.
